What to do when you have a muddy painting, all colours have mixed and over lapped, and it is an ugly looking canvas.First of all I have learnt that it takes understanding and patience to let go of the work. Leave the painting for some time and stop working and reworking on it. Some times I go on and on but end with wasting more paint and nothing emerging from the art. I have this painting which I have termed  "In Search of Prosperity" at a glance it looks very muddied but it does show images, symbols, colours and the viewer will get an understanding of the process gone through to achieve this painting. Here I was very upset and even my husband was irritated as he is of the belief that I must not repaint any work and just let it be what I paint once, but being an abstract artist it is very important for me to let the painting take its own course and let it go till I feel the painting is finished.
collage art in progress

Now comes the most important question of what to do, so please do not throw away any paper, canvas or other material you have painted on.
tore old paper paintings
 It can always be repainted when the painting dries. If the painting spoiled is of water colour you can use some water lightly to remove some paint from the paper. Oil paintings are the easiest to hide or cover as you can repaint the canvas after the original painting dries. If you have a small piece of painting that looks good , select the area and repaint the other parts of the painting with other colours. You can either use dark colours and highlight some aspects in the painting or use a lighter shade to merge the painting background and keep the original part of the old painting.
Turn it upside down or side ways! yes, you will be amazed!
change the title and subject of the painting.
Keeping the spoiled artwork aside for some days or months will give you a fresh perspective and you also will develop new ideas to approach the canvas. You may as an artist proceed with doing another painting or artwork keeping aside this piece for later. It is very true that every artist gets ideas and sometimes it may not always come up as thought on the canvas. You may end up with a muddied artwork if you continue painting over this and there is even fear of your paper tearing or canvas going limp with too much paint over it!

Tips for Painting Landscapes with Oils for New Artists by a healing artist

Oil painting is a style of painting followed by many artists and as these paints are tough and long lasting, they can be used easily in any type of painting. Especially for landscape painting, oils are very effective. Many famous paintings are made using oil paints and one of the most liked and best selling paintings are those which are landscapes using oil paint. Let me share a few tips for painting landscapes for the new artists.

 Make it a habit and try to observe nature as much as possible. The most inspirational and symbolic artworks are those made by observing nature at its best. For your first landscape use a reference photo if you have of a landscape. Select a corner or the best you like from the scenery. This is one of the most common mistakes done by many artists is that they try to put too much in one painting. Even when I began, I felt the need to put too many things on one canvas, the result is you get an painting that does not have focus, or focal point.
Selecting simple student’s colours or artists colours is your choice. Keep the painting area clean and clutter free and have rags and other materials like cleaner, pencils, colours and drawing board ready, in other words make the place for painting. Beginning of any artwork especially landscape has to be done by making a rough sketch of the scene on paper or canvas. By doing this you demarcate the areas for water, stones, mountains or sand as is in your picture.
If you like to paint directly from the tube like I do then it is very simple, place colours selected on your palette along with some black and white for mixing to get proper shades. 
If you use thinner then have the dipper ready near the palette of colours. There are many thinners and also oil solvents. I had begun with Linseed oil. This brought a beautiful shine to my oil paints but the only thing I saw over the years the whites in my paintings began to yellow. Tip-If you have too much white in your painting do avoid linseed oil as a binder for your oils. 
Observe the colours in the landscape as many of us neglect this aspect is that no single colour will give you the desired result,   nature has many shades and you will have to mix different colours especially for making the greens. That is what I used to do, then all the greens looked same, because I used a sap green or a dark chrome green. Then I found this beautiful emerald green and viridian green and lime green and fluorescent green. Everything is available and then of course make your own as you progress in painting landscapes. 
The red of flowers is also not ready and an artist has to try and mix different shades and colours of red to get the correct colour. You will find vermillion red, crimson lake, rose madder hue that are great.

 So also for other colours for mountains, water and sunlight try mixing colours on your palette and not directly on the canvas otherwise there are chances of getting a muddy colour or stains in your landscape. There is a whole lot of trials and error to find the right shades and hues. I end up removing paint from the canvas and also repainting so many times. 
You will find that students oil colours are some what easier to use than artists oil colours. I do use both and very soon have gone with artists professional oil colours. Smaller sized tubes were only for the beginning of my art career. As I paint more abstracts I now need medium/ larger sized tubes. The one thing I love, they don't dry! Oil paint tubes will stay with you and whenever you go back you can reuse the remaining oil paints that are stored in closed tubes.

It is better to make use of lighter colours first and then move on to cover up or give specific shapes with a darker shade of that colour. Many artists also do the mistake of making outlines with black colour.
 Please!  Nature does not have any outlines! There are some [paintings where we do need to make some draft/outlines. use a grey or a dark blue, that is what I do. 
 you have to use similar shades of that particular colour and darken it to define outlines of any shape. Since you are using oil paints in case of any mistakes you can over paint it, or remove the colour by using a cloth with remover or thinner applied on it. The cloth I find is most important part too! I have ended up spoiling some artwork due to used stained oil cloth. rags need to be clean too!
The most important point while doing landscapes is that there is no right way. You can proceed painting any way, start from top or bottom, side or cross ways, as you like it. Especially abstracts are so wonderful and cubism paintings, my precious cubism unfolds with each layer by layer. 
Do not be tied down by too many rules as this will hamper your creativity and remember the most beautiful landscape is the one that gives you satisfaction on completion and not the one that you have done following all rules of painting strictly but ended up making a painting which looks like a copy of your photograph of landscape.

Meaning of Symbolic Paintings


Very often we hear about symbolic paintings and the first picture that comes in our minds is that they are artworks having images of Gods and religious symbols. Hence many of us shy away from these artworks and move ahead to see landscapes and floral paintings that have universal appeal. The common thought also in the mind of an art buyer would be why to pay so much money when an attractive poster of God can be got for very less price. Let me try to brush up some knowledge about symbolic paintings, their meanings for the artists, representations and symbolic meanings.
Symbolic paintings are not necessarily God paintings or religious paintings only. These may form only one aspect of this art style. Many artist’s who follow the symbolic art style of painting, make use of colour, picture, image and various symbols to represent their feelings and emotions in their paintings. Here a bird may indicate freedom and an eagle may represent soaring high in business or any venture. The colour black which is usually indicative for mourning in many cultures may be used to represent exclusiveness, frankness and confidence. Just like we in India associate white with mourning the artist may use this colour to indicate purity, sanctity and peace. Red colour can show violence by some one whereas another artist may use this colour in their paintings to represent growth, confidence and high energy level. So we understand that colours represent various emotions and this all depends on the individual artist. One can have a conversation with the artist to understand their representation by using various colours and their symbolic meanings.
Many artists also use images and pictures from nature and other sources of the environment. A green leaf or tree indicates freshness and growth. Tall structures and ladders are used in motivational paintings that represent upward growth. An anchor can be used to show grounding and stability in a symbolic painting, whereas a ship shows progress and movement towards prosperity. Usually boats and ships are very commonly used by artists to represent happy journeys and progress in careers. Flowers of different colours represent different emotions and meanings like the famous red rose used for love and passion whereas an white or pink one to indicates friendship and true love.
Some artists also make paintings that show violence and strong emotions. These symbolic paintings are of war, raging bulls, fighting or charging tigers etc. Here the artist shows their strong emotions in form of symbolic representations using these figures. They may also use dark and strong colours to express their emotions in an symbolic artwork. Fear, death, mourning, sadness and anger all can be shown using colours and pictures of different objects and all this depends upon the individual artist.
I have a liking for happy paintings. Symbolic artworks that use different symbols for prosperity, good luck, happiness and growth are my forte. With all the struggles, and happenings in the outside world where is the time to notice negative emotions paintings, let me distribute some happiness and luck through my symbolic paintings. Any painting can be well understood by having a conversation with the artist about their original artworks. One can get a true understanding of why an artist has used certain symbols, colours and in fact the idea behind the artwork.
Having understood this about symbolic paintings I am sure it removes many notions that a symbolic artwork is an painting of God or a religious painting. It has universal appeal and yes God paintings are only one part of symbolic paintings and this art style has wide variations and meanings.

Buying Art for Investment- Five Guidelines

Art is emerging as one of the best types of investment and many people are trying to tap the potential of art as an investment. When you are considering art purchase for investment purposes there are certain points you must consider before going in for the final purchase.
The Red Pilgrim Reiki symbol healing artist India


1) Why art? Think before you buy art for investment. Have you already invested in other means and have excess amount left for investment purposes which you wish to divert in art. Does your family love art and wish to purchase art for display in living room and other rooms. Here you need not worry much about the investment aspect since art is an asset which will appreciate over time.
2) How much budget you have for investment. Always keep a safe distance in your budget as during purchasing you may like another artwork that is slightly more priced and you may have to accommodate the remaining amount. This is the most important aspect in art investment as many have gone above the forbidden line in terms of art purchase. Better to see artworks from the lower range in pricing and then as you survey different artworks you may increase your budget slightly for a good artwork or painting.
3) Where to purchase art for investment is another important question you have to consider before buying art. It is better to buy art from a reputed art gallery or a well known online art broker since they have authentication certificates and all paper work regarding purchase of paintings is clear. And also there are better chances of you getting original artworks from them.
4) Always opt for original and signed artworks that have authentication certificates attached with the paintings. Any purchase of paintings whether they are for investment or not must have signature of the artist. Prints must be numbered and the edition also clearly stated. The signature of the artist is the only guarantee of the artworks appreciating in value over time.
5) Lastly and most genuinely consider buying a painting only when you like it. Remember you will have to live with the artwork for many years and buying art that you are  not comfortable viewing will only end up the artwork in your attic! It is okay to go in for purchase of art for investment but there is no harm to think about your choice of themes and colour preferences when buying any paintings.
Following the trend many people are going in for purchase of artworks. Displaying artworks have become a status symbol and people are hiring interior decorators and designers to purchase art that goes with their decor. keeping all this in mind one must never forget the aesthetic value of art. However good investment art is one of the most important benefits it gives is it allows your family to learn to appreciate art and in the long run, nature,and other beautiful things God has made. All this with the bonus of appreciating in value.

Is Art Good Investment for the Common Man?

Art for ages has been the forte of elite and upper class and there is always discussion regarding art buying and selling among these groups. As of now art has become affordable and one can buy art from new and emerging artists at a very low price. Art prints also are offered at less rates compared to original paintings and because of this entry of art prints in the art market even the common man is able to purchase and display art in their living rooms. Let us consider art for investment for the common man in this post.
Investment is of priority list in the minds of many. We always want our assets to multiply and the sooner they give financial benefits and returns the better. Art since ages have been known to give good financial returns and many art investors are on the watch to keep buying artworks from reputed art galleries or even online art galleries and auctions. How will this benefit the common man?
When we purchase shares and fixed deposits we all know that we get a certain interest on that and also other benefits in case the process of shares shoot up. There is always a risk factor in other investments like shares, Fixed deposits, paper gold and other assets. One can only judge the market but not be sure of the returns. The whole economy and financial stability depends on the country and their inflation rate. This field is fluctuating and investments need to be kept a close watch for high's and low's in profits.
Not so with art. Though I can tell that the returns are not immediate and people who want immediate returns must opt for the former means of investments. Art is a slow progressive investment but  a much better one if you do not want immediate returns. Think of it as a long term investment and always buy art only according to your budget. Consider the amount you need to invest and then go in for purchasing art within that budget, It is very often noted that there is a tendency to go off budget since buying art is an emotional decision and one may fall for a costlier artwork even when the budget is predecided during actual purchasing of paintings.
Many art dealers and investors purchase art from new and emerging artists at low prices and store them for a few years. When the same artists becomes a known figure in art circles the prices of their artworks shoot up and investors may have sales, auctions and exhibitions of their art collections and get very good returns.
Same holds true for the common man. Buy art from artists who are at the beginning of their career. They may offer paintings at  affordable rates as compared to established artists. Here you would get the opportunity to display art in your homes as well as consider this as a heirloom for future generations to come.
As other investments mature so also art rates will keep on increasing over the years.And as compared to other investments there is comparatively low risk factor, only for unexpected accidents , like fires and floods!
When considering art for investment one must think carefully about this and do correct home work before buying and paintings. Consulting art dealers, gallery owners, art brokers and different artists will allow you to get the true picture regarding art sales and purchase of paintings. Like other investments this is also a planned move, the only difference being that art gives us an aesthetic experience which would remain with us forever, a treat to our eyes and a food for our soul!

The Right Brushes for Oil Painting! How to choose brushes for painting?

The correct size and quality of brushes does have an effect on the paintings made. You have to have good knowledge of choosing to buy right type of brushes for making art. Experiencing so many different brushes I am sharing that painting with oil really needs good quality brushes other wise the hair soon start dropping and give you irregular strokes.

 Paintings are viewed by us as a replica of nature and colours visible are some how related to colours seen in our surroundings. But many times we see paintings with rough strokes and uneven finishes.  This gives a result of unattractive artworks. Using appropriate and good quality brushes is most important for doing oil paintings. Also buying brushes from reputed art materials shops or reputed online art materials websites helps a lot in getting good results out of your paintings.
Since the market is flooded with all types of brushes one wonders as to which brushes will be good for oil painting. Sable hair, natural hair and synthetic fibre brushes are most commonly seen among the art materials available. Natural hair brushes are more delicate and have to be used carefully hence they are mostly preferred by water colour artists. The other brushes available are a mixture of different hairs and synthetic fiber brushes are best for using oil paints. They have soft as well as hard bristles and the softer ones can be used for finer artworks whereas large brushes can be used to cover larger areas with oil paints. Cleaning oil paint brushes is a tedious process and the most difficult to take acre of. This results in many brushes loosing hair and even becoming hard. Using good solvent for cleaning is important and all this depends upon the right selection of brushes.  Soft brushes do not allow proper colour mixing and hence must be avoided.  Different size brushes will give different results and the appropriate selection of brushes must be done for the required area to be painted.
Selection of synthetic brushes helps us to take care of the environment in our own small way. Oil paints must be done by using brushes that are firm and have even bristles. Good quality brushes must be used to get good results otherwise cheap brushes start shedding hair with single use and this gives an uneven finish during painting. 
When we have to write texts or symbols we need fine hair and quality brushes. While making strokes and strong movements in art like painting water weaves and backgrounds stronger and thicker hair brushes are needed. Oil paints require harder and good quality brushes other wise they start dropping hair irregularly after washing them with turpentine and oil paint cleaners. 
Acrylics and water colours are easier and brushes can be cleaned in easy way but oil paints require special brushes and you can ask the art material sellers to guide you with buyign paintign brushes.

Few Tips to Paint Using Water Colours

Water colours are the most used style of painting and many famous landscapes are done suing this style of painting. Very often we see that this technique though looks simple on trying we do not get good results and we stop using this style of painting.
Let us discuss a few tips for painting better using water colours. First of all water is liquid and care has to be taken that the work area is kept clear of children. Pets also are very much attracted to art materials and have a tendency to enter announced. Hence to avoid mess one must keep the work area cleared and clean before starting to paint. Lots of rags and sponges to absorb excess water must be kept handy. This technique requires strong hand control and it is very difficult to direct the flow of water. Using good quality paints will help to bring good results otherwise using cheap art materials and you end up with a lighter green and paler blues! Any paper can do but using hand made paper has given best results with water colours. This has to be wetted carefully to make the paper more absorbent. Care has to be taken to use water carefully so as to avoid getting a soggy paper. Outlines and final strokes are most important to give soul to your paintings. Though colours used appropriately will make an attractive painting but the final highlight touches using less water helps to define the shapes and forms in the paintings.
Water colour technique is the most simple technique for some artists if you love it, and the most difficult for some who on trying umpteen times still have not got the hang of it!

Selecting artworks for our homes

Each of us wishes to purchase art and display in our homes as this has become a status symbol. Easy availability of artworks and reasonable prices have made art affordable and it can be bought by even the middle class. Art prints are much cheaper than the original art works and look the same as the originals when framed.
The most difficult question is how to select art? we all have certain tastes and likes and dislikes. Some prefer cool colour scheme and others like reds and oranges to spice up their energy levels. The area available int he home or where the artwork is to be displayed is most important factor in selecting art. A large wall can accommodate large artworks but a small wall a big painting will be a totally misfit. Also consider the total decor of the room and the colours on the walls. Then select paintings either to go in harmony with these colours or contrast to create a focal point in the living room. It is also advisable to consider our personal choices and likes. Most of the time we are pushed into buying art of very famous artists. We shell out a lot of money only to find that we are not comfortable with the artworks.  Hence it is better to consider what colours we prefer and what topics we are comfortable with. I have seen a person who purchased a costly artwork of a famous artist just to show off to this friends. On displaying this artwork he felt restless as the colours we too bright and higher side of the energy level. This person was more comfortable with pastels and symbolic themes  and he should have considered landscapes and soothing colour symbolic paintings.
Here the art consultants come in handy. They guide you and converse about your tastes and budget for purchasing artworks and paintings. A good consultant will not lead you to undue purchases of artworks just because they are costly but will consider your tastes and preferences before choosing any painting. Lots of conversations and time is put in by a good consultant to help you make a better purchase and be happy with the selection of your paintings.

Five Simple Tips to Overcome Artist's Block.

All artists during sometime or the other in their career face what is termed as an 'Artist's Block'. What is an Artist's Block? it is the feeling when however much you sit to make a painting you are not able to do it.Either the motivation level is low or the environment is very busy and other demands for the mind are more hence the artist is unable to focus on work and thus faced with a mental block. You sit for hours and think with the colours spread out and many images for ideas and a blank canvas but you don't get any ideas.
Tip one RELAX you are not out to win a race. It happens with all artists and after keeping away the materials for some time this relaxation helps. Tip two GET NEW EXPERIENCES go out to a garden, visit family, or just take a pleasant drive towards the seaside. I am sure your mind will be refreshed. Tip three SEARCH FOR NEW IDEAS shuffle and shuttle in your drawers, old magazines, pictures and greetings for inspiration. Tip Four CONTACT ARTIST FRIENDS yes being in company of like minded individuals helps to get new ideas and looking at their art and discussing about their works opens up your mind. Tip five JUST GET UP AND GET GOING well take the brush and attack the canvas!

Artist - Care of brushes.

Cleaning of brushes has created a lot of problems for me. I have lost many good brushes due to not being able to clean them properly. After lots of trial and error methods and sacrificing a good number of beautiful brushes I have come up with some important tips for cleaning and maintenance of brushes.
1)Very very important always keep brushes for oil paints and water colour separate. Never use them alternatively as oil paint brushes have to be cleaned using turpentine or other solvent whereas water colours can be washed with plain water.
Reiki symbol large calligraphy abstract Art in progress


2) Store brushes with hair side up to keep the brush hair neat. Keeping the end part down in a box or container that is tall enough for the sizes of brushes you use takes care of the hair as well as it is easy to take out whichever brush is required.
3) Always wash brushes thoroughly after every use to remove all residues of colour. When colours remain on the brushes, whichever type of colour, water or oil it makes the bristles hard and is difficult to use later on. This may also result in your poor brush losing hair and being bald!
4) Keep clean soft clothes to wipe bristles of hair. Rough materials used may damage the hair and eventually death of the brush!
5) Keep brushes away from window where there is always heavy blast of air or wind blowing continuously as this will result in brush hair being scattered or turned in one direction with the pressure of the wind.
6) Wipe the tips of the brushes carefully. I have done this  and believe me till now all my brushes would become fat headed and would lose the tip due to pressure applied during wiping.
7) For water colour as well as oil paints sometimes give your brushes some pampering. Try cleaning them once in a while with soft liquid soap to remove all the dirt that is left over or stuck up on them. Dry them and keep them clean.
Brushes are the most important tool of an artist. Take care of them and love them.

Different techniques for Painting at Home

Every artist develops their own style of painting. I am more comfortable to work with oil paints on canvas. Though whenever there is crunch for art materials I go in for works on paper. Sometimes I have also used water colours and crayons. There are many types and techniques artists use for producing master pieces. Even at home you can easily make a piece of art by using different techniques of painting.
Brush and paint style is the most universally accepted and usually all artists have works using paints and brushes. Strokes may vary and shapes of strokes may vary as well as layering of colours may also bring different results. The tip of the brush that is the other end is also very useful to produce art.
Sponge pieces, cutouts of vegetables and stencils can also be used to produce attractive art works. Textured paintings are also  hot selling in the art world.
Any artist must try different mediums and techniques in their early years of painting. This will help them to open up and make good artworks and also let then evolve as an artist. They will in later years develop their distinct style of painting which will be accepted by the viewers as their signature style.
Beautiful artworks can be made by using cloth and rags dipped in colours. Even the bottle tops and covers of containers when dipped in paint can give you wonderful abstracts. Stencil use is also a technique by which you can make paintings. This can be done by using a cut out of any pattern you wish to place on the canvas.Use brush or dropper and spray the area apart from the stencil to get beautiful artwork.
Another good technique with materials is to use jute or canvas which is thick material having ridges of threads. Paint when applied on this material can be stamped on the plain paper or canvas to create texture in your artworks.
By using different techniques and materials even new artists or lay people can make artworks. Scarfs, short Kurtis, T shirts, table top covers, upholstery and bed sheets all can be painted using techniques of painting and you can get a personalized unique artwork.

How to use comb to make art?
The procedure is very difficult and use of certain sharp instruments and layering of different colours is done to produce this result. small, big long short combs and the tooth's are fine and thick also. I also break combs to get custom sizes and good grip for this abstract technique
Comb technique needs tooth's of different gaps, you can get geometric paintings so easily and very neatly instead of painting by brushes. It has to be done at one time with lots of precautions as the oil paint colours start getting together resulting in  a muddy painting.
Oils on canvas and paper are best as it takes some time to dry. Acrylics dry very fast and hence sometimes difficult to pain , but canvasses do come out beautifully. Pouring acrylics as base and scraping off with comb gives immensely beautiful natural abstracts. 
You need to give final touches with geometric instruments sometimes. 
Thin comb gives neat close knit lines in painting. Thick wide tooth comb gives thicker lines. Swiftly each movement will bring different effects. if you go swiftly straight then you get close knit parallel lines on your canvas. if you curve the comb swiftly you will get immensely beautiful circles, mandala structures naturally. 
There are beautiful artworks that can be created using this comb lines painting technique. One can begin by covering the canvas or paper with a dark colour paint. Be it red , black or blue or green. The darker the colour the better. If you use a lighter background then you can cover up with a darker shade and vice versa. After laying thick layer of paint let it dry for some time. Then apply another layer of contrasting colour on this. Now you can use any instrument and create lines or shapes over the painting. This will remove or scrape the paint on the above layer and give beautiful images left behind. This is a  wonderful art technique and can be done easily by anyone and even by children. You can use blunt knifes, back tip of brushes, pencil tips, pen tips, combs, geometrical instruments etc to use for this technique.

Care has to be taken to be firm and yet gentle and also not very light as this technique is all a matter of the right pressure. Very light hand and you will not scrape enough paint to get the design and very hard pressure applied and there is fear of tearing the canvas or paper. Also avoid using very sharp objects as they will harm the material on which you are painting as well as you.
